Hinges that are not aligned

A misaligned hinge is a problem that affects the functionality and aesthetic of your doors. They can cause friction between the frame and the door which can cause squeaking and creaking. It is also possible for hinges to break due to normal wear and tear or rust, or when they are repeatedly closed. In this case it is essential to repair the problem promptly.

In most cases, the door hinges can be corrected by adjusting the screw on the hinge. If the knuckles on the hinge are bent, they will need to be welded or replaced. If the hinges for your door aren't secure, you may need to install longer screws than those that are currently in use.

The first step to determine the reason for your hinges not aligning properly is to sit back and visually inspect them. Find gaps on the edges of the doors and hinges. If the gap is larger on one side than the other, this means that the door is not in alignment with its frame and will require shimming to fix the issue.

It could also be that the hinges are not sufficiently tight, which could cause the door to become bowed when it is closed and opened. This can be corrected by tightening the hinge screws using a screwdriver or drill. If the hinges have stripped threads and are loose they can be replaced with screws that are longer.

As a home settles and shifts over time in its course, the strike plate of a door can expand and get out of alignment with its jamb. You can either sand the area that is rubbing on the jamb, or you can move the strike plate.

The most common problem with doors that are not aligned is that hinges are loose. This could be due to loose hinge screws, stripped or corroded anchor plates, or a lack of proper installation when the door was initially installed. To remedy the issue it is recommended to tighten the screws and check that the anchor plates are installed correctly. If the door is not aligned, you can try moving the hinges by drilling holes in the new location and then plugging the old ones.

Locks that aren't working

A door lock that's not working as it should be an issue for security. It could be because the bolt or latch isn't striking the strike plate correctly and your home is vulnerable to burglars who are able to hit the door. It could also be that the cylinder is defective. If this is the cause it is possible to determine how far the deadbolt extends out of the door hole. If the deadbolt does not extend fully or makes a high-pitched sound when turned, it is likely that the cylinder is damaged.

In some cases the problem with a lock can be repaired by lubricating the mechanism using the correct lubricant. This will prevent the lock from becoming stuck or frozen. However, if you've already tried this method and the issue persists, it may be time to call a professional.

One of the primary reasons for a door lock to become stiff is that it has become covered with dirt and grime. You can clean this off using a cotton swab or toothbrush put into the keyhole but you may have to take the lock apart to get at certain parts. After you've cleaned the lock, a thorough application of the correct oil will help restore it to proper working order. Use a dry lubricant, such as graphite spray instead of wet lubricants like WD-40. These are more likely to damage internal components of the locks.
